
public class StepContextImpl extends AbstractContext implements javax.batch.runtime.context.StepContext, Cloneable
classLoader, id, outerContexts, transientUserData| Constructor and Description |
|---|
StepContextImpl(Step step,
AbstractContext[] outerContexts) |
| Modifier and Type | Method and Description |
|---|---|
StepContextImpl |
clone() |
Boolean |
getAllowStartIfComplete() |
javax.batch.runtime.BatchStatus |
getBatchStatus() |
Exception |
getException() |
String |
getExitStatus() |
javax.batch.runtime.Metric[] |
getMetrics() |
StepExecutionImpl |
getOriginalStepExecution() |
ConcurrentMap<javax.enterprise.context.spi.Contextual<?>,JobScopedContextImpl.ScopedInstance<?>> |
getPartitionScopedBeans() |
Serializable |
getPersistentUserData() |
Properties |
getProperties() |
Step |
getStep() |
AbstractStepExecution |
getStepExecution() |
long |
getStepExecutionId() |
String |
getStepName() |
void |
savePersistentData() |
void |
setBatchStatus(javax.batch.runtime.BatchStatus status) |
void |
setException(Exception e) |
void |
setExitStatus(String exitStatus) |
void |
setPersistentUserData(Serializable data) |
addToContextArray, getClassLoader, getId, getJobContext, getOuterContexts, getScopedBeans, getTransientUserData, setTransientUserDatapublic StepContextImpl(Step step, AbstractContext[] outerContexts)
public StepContextImpl clone()
clone in class AbstractContextpublic Step getStep()
public AbstractStepExecution getStepExecution()
public Boolean getAllowStartIfComplete()
public String getStepName()
getStepName in interface javax.batch.runtime.context.StepContextpublic javax.batch.runtime.BatchStatus getBatchStatus()
getBatchStatus in interface javax.batch.runtime.context.StepContextgetBatchStatus in class AbstractContextpublic void setBatchStatus(javax.batch.runtime.BatchStatus status)
setBatchStatus in class AbstractContextpublic String getExitStatus()
getExitStatus in interface javax.batch.runtime.context.StepContextgetExitStatus in class AbstractContextpublic void setExitStatus(String exitStatus)
setExitStatus in interface javax.batch.runtime.context.StepContextsetExitStatus in class AbstractContextpublic long getStepExecutionId()
getStepExecutionId in interface javax.batch.runtime.context.StepContextpublic Properties getProperties()
getProperties in interface javax.batch.runtime.context.StepContextpublic Serializable getPersistentUserData()
getPersistentUserData in interface javax.batch.runtime.context.StepContextpublic void setPersistentUserData(Serializable data)
setPersistentUserData in interface javax.batch.runtime.context.StepContextpublic Exception getException()
getException in interface javax.batch.runtime.context.StepContextpublic void setException(Exception e)
public javax.batch.runtime.Metric[] getMetrics()
getMetrics in interface javax.batch.runtime.context.StepContextpublic void savePersistentData()
public StepExecutionImpl getOriginalStepExecution()
public ConcurrentMap<javax.enterprise.context.spi.Contextual<?>,JobScopedContextImpl.ScopedInstance<?>> getPartitionScopedBeans()
Copyright © 2015 JBoss by Red Hat. All rights reserved.